Job summary
A healthcare provider is seeking a Casual Cardiac Rhythm Devices Technologist in New Westminster, B.C. This position involves program pacemakers, providing tests, and supporting surgical procedures. Applicants should have a Cardiology Technology Diploma and CSCT certification, along with two years of related experience. Competitive hourly salary rate of CAD $36.61 - $45.73, with comprehensive benefits. Join a dynamic team dedicated to enhancing health services.
Qualifications
Completion of a recognized Cardiology Technology Program at the Diploma level.
Successful completion of a recognized pacemaker specialty exam.
Two years of recent related experience.
Responsibilities
Perform pacemaker analysis and program settings in clinics and OR.
Assist surgeon during implant procedures.
Conduct ECG testing, stress testing, and pacemaker programming.
Monitor pacemaker functions and respond to abnormalities.
Train staff and residents in pacemaker functions.
